Denmark – 2004

Delegate: Mr. Friis

48. Mr. Friis (Denmark), speaking as a youth representative of his delegation, said that only a handful of nations had met the target of 0.7 per cent of gross domestic product for official development assistance, yet it was pivotal to live up to that responsibility in order to meet the Millennium Development Goals. An investment in children and young people, through investment in social infrastructure such as education and health care, would pay off by generating economic and social development.

49. The role of children and young people as a resource for society was often overlooked, along with their right to participate, which was emphasized in the Convention on the Rights of the Child. Regional seminars for youth could make a useful contribution to the evaluation of progress towards the Millennium Development Goals to be conducted in 2005.
